If you're looking to obtain apps outside of the Google Play Store, you'll need to know how to download copyright files. APKs are the official installation packages for Android software. Here's a straightforward guide on how to do it safely and effectively:
- First, make sure your Android device allows installations from unknown sources. You can usually find this setting in the "Security" section of your phone's settings menu.
- Next, search for a trustworthy website that offers copyright downloads for the app you want. Be careful and avoid sites that look suspicious.
- When you've found the right copyright file, select on it to begin the download. The process should be similar to downloading any other file on your phone.
- Finally, open your Downloads folder and tap on the copyright file. You'll likely see an "Install" button. Select it to start the installation process.
Upon completion of the installation, you can run the app from your app drawer or home screen.
